Find the radius of convergence, R, of the series.

OpenStudy (anonymous):

\[\sum_{n=1}^{\infty}\frac{ (5x-4)^n }{ n5^n }\]

OpenStudy (anonymous):

Anyone want to tell me what I exactly have to do here? :/ . I know what the radius of convergence means.

OpenStudy (anonymous):

I'd give the ratio test a go. It converges when L<1 but this time L will be dependent on x so your condition on the convergence based on x will give you the interval within which it converges
